20152020: Procurement Gains Strategic Recognition Emergence of Strategic Sourcing : CFOs began to recognize procurement’s role in driving long-term value through strategic sourcing, supplier relationships, and risk management. Emphasis shifted from pure cost savings to total cost of ownership (TCO) and value creation.

But purchasing is more than just placing orders, it's a structured process that ensures the right items are bought, from the right sources, at the right price, and at the right time. It follows defined steps to reduce waste, control costs, avoid delays, and ensure quality.
